Partial validation of the immunoassays: novel VAMP2 ELISA and SNAP25 Simoa. All concentration values are in pg/mL. The table shows the LLOQ of the immunoassays; precision for 3 different CSF samples with low, medium, and high analyte concentrations as the mean %CV of samples intra-assay and inter-assay; the mean dilutional linearity for 3 CSF samples against their dilution factors; and the mean %parallelism with the calibrator for 5 CSF samples (SD, standard deviation; R2, linear regression coefficient). VAMP2 ELISA: The mean intra- and inter-assay precision was 4.1% and 4.8% respectively, while the mean dilutional linearity was 110%. The mean parallelism on CSF samples was 103%. SNAP25 Simoa: The mean intra- and inter-assay precision was 10.2% and 10.9% respectively, while the mean dilutional linearity was 106%. The mean parallelism on CSF samples was 89%
